In the vast mountain areas on both sides of the valley you can enjoy peace and quiet and re-charge your batteries. Valle offers excellent starting points for mountain hikes, whether you prefer day trips or plan to spend several days hiking from cabin to cabin.
The steep rock walls in the area attract a growing number of climbers every year. With more than two hundred routes there are challenges for climbers regardless of previous experience.
Valle is the silversmithing capital of Norway. On your way through Setesdal, be sure to visit one of the silversmiths. Handmade jewellery from Setesdal is highly competetive with manufactured silver products both with respect to beauty and price.
The museum in Rysstad takes you on a journey through the culture, history and traditions of Setesdal.

Setesdal stretches from Evje in the south to Hovden in the north, a total of 147 kilometres. The RV9, starting in Kristiansand, runs through the entire valley. Setesdal is also an ideal starting point for day trips in this part of Southern Norway.
Thanks to its location and climate, the entire Setesdal Valley enjoys long and stable winters. From wide, open country to floodlit trails through the forest, you are guaranteed to find your own skiing paradise. If you prefer hitting the slopes, Hovden is the largest alpine centre in the region.
